Located in far north Queensland is the City of Cairns. One of the favourite local rides is known as Copperlode, which leads up to Lake Morris. This edition is an 8.5km KOM section of the full length. With an average gradient of approximately 4.7% over the distance, it’s challenging enough. Many “critters” from python snakes, goanna monitor lizards to cassowarys have been seen on this road, so keep an eye open should you do the ride on a trip to Cairns.
